This page is intended to provide a single point of contact, as required under Article 12 of the Digital Services Act (DSA), for the recipients of the services.
The full language of DSA can be found within the Official Journal of the European Union.

DSA Point of Contact language: English. We also might use technical translation tools to facilitate smooth communication.

Territorial scope: This communication channel is available in the European Union.

Purpose of the communication channel:
This communication channel, provided through the contact form below, should only be used to submit notices about illegal or incompatible with Wargaming EULA content, posted or used by users on Wargaming resources, as well as communicate on any other issues within DSA scope.

Please consider, that this communication channel should not be used for other purposes.

Other requests:
If you wish to communicate in respect of issues which fall out of scope of the DSA, we may not be able to support such a request through this communication channel. Please find below links to other communication channels which you can use to report your issues:

If you would like to report illegal content which you found on pages, devoted to Wargaming products, hosted by large online platforms (such as Discord, Facebook, Instagram, Reddit, etc.), please report it to the online platforms where you found this content, to speed up resolution of the issue.

If you would like to submit a notice of claimed copyright infringement under Digital Millennium Copyright Act, please send it to the e-mail dmca@wargaming.net.

Procedure:
If you contact us through this DSA Point of Contact, you will receive an automated email about receipt containing a unique ticket number, if you have provided your e-mail contact. As soon as we consider your request submitted through the DSA Point of Contact, we will inform you on the final decision we have taken, providing that it falls under the scope of DSA.

Right to appeal:
If you believe we have taken a wrong decision on your request, you can appeal against our decision by sending your reply in response to the e-mail with information about the final decision we have taken. You also have the right to apply for judicial redress at any time.

Please note that we will not be able to reply to you if your request is anonymous.
